By 8 pm we were already plunked down in front of our 50″ screen in anticipation of this week’s dancing extravaganza but to be honest, none of the routines left a lasting enough impression for us to pick a clear winner by the end of the two-hour show. If we had to cast our vote though, it would be Mark Kanemura and Chelsie Hightower‘s hot Argentine Tango number. Chelsie did a respectable job of Alex da Silva‘s choreography, but Mark was the definite star (and a damn sexy one at that). He had the moves and the attitude and was as we’ve come to expect, as quirky as ever. Our close second was Katee & Joshua with their crazy Broadway routine, which was executed to perfection but didn’t make it to the top of our list because the genre is more of an acquired taste. Morten and I take ballroom so we dug the cortes, gauchos, and fans of the tango.
